What is a security deposit in a rental contract in Mexico?

A security deposit is a sum of money that the tenant pays to the landlord at the beginning of the contract. It is used to cover damages or outstanding rent at the end of the lease.

What are the rights of children in case of adoption by same-sex couples in Mexico?

In the case of adoption by same-sex couples in Mexico, adopted children have the same legal rights and protections as children adopted by heterosexual couples. They have the right to receive care, protection, education, food and inheritance from their adoptive parents, establishing a legal bond and guaranteeing their well-being.

What is the impact of gender violence on access to justice for women in rural communities in Mexico?

Gender violence can make access to justice difficult for women in rural communities in Mexico due to geographic and cultural barriers and access to legal and protection services. Measures are being implemented to improve their access to justice, such as the creation of specialized services, the training of judicial operators in a gender and cultural diversity approach, and the promotion of community support networks.

Can a property that is being used as a family residence in Chile be seized?

In Chile, the law establishes special protections for family housing, which limits the seizure of a property used as a primary residence. However, there are exceptions in cases of debts related to the purchase of the home or when there are other assets sufficient to satisfy the debt.

Is it necessary to update the DNI of an Argentine citizen upon turning 18?

Yes, it is necessary to update the DNI of an Argentine citizen upon turning 18 years old. The previous DNI, which is the green card DNI, must be replaced by the new light blue card DNI. The procedure is carried out at Renaper and will require the presentation of the corresponding documentation, including the updated birth certificate. In addition, the fee established to obtain the new DNI will be paid.
